Red-naped Fruit-dove (Ptilinopus dohertyi), 22 cm. Vivid red nape patch contrasts with green upperparts and a yellow-and-orange breast. Endemic to Sumba Island, Indonesia, where it inhabits primary and secondary forest. Frugivore. Vulnerable due to rapid deforestation on this small island.
Rock Pigeon
The rock pigeon is the ancestor of all domestic pigeon breeds and one of the most abundant birds in cities worldwide. Pigeons have served humans as messengers, food, and subjects for scientific research — their homing ability and vision have been studied extensively. Darwin's study of pigeon breeding contributed to his theory of evolution.
